#D48FDC Color Information
#D48FDC is a light color. The closest websafe version is #D48FDC. A complement of this color would be #96DC8F, perceived brightness is 0.68, and the grayscale version is #B6B6B6.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 294°,a saturation of 52%, and a lightness of 71%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 294°, a saturation of 35%, and a value of 86%.
In a RGB color space, #D48FDC is composed of 83% red, 56% green and 86%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 35% magenta, 0% yellow and 14%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 38.68, x: 0.3466, and y: 0.2707.

About #D48FDC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 294°, a saturation of 52%, and a lightness of 71%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 294°, a saturation of 35%, and a value of 86%.
- HEX: #D48FDC
- RGB: rgb(212, 143, 220)
- HSL: hsl(294, 52%, 71%)
- HSV: hsv(294, 35%, 86%)
- CMYK: 4.00% cyan, 35.00% magenta, 0.00% yellow, 14.00% black
- XYZ: 49.53, 38.68, 54.70
- Yxy: 38.68, 0.3466, 0.2707
- Hunter Lab: 68.52, 36.13, -28.66
- CIE-Lab: 68.52, 36.13, -28.66
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 49.53, Y: 38.68, Z: 54.70.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 38.68, x: 0.3466, and y: 0.2707.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 68.52, a: 36.13, and b: -28.66.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 68.52, a: 36.13, and b: -28.66.
